Videos by The Hampshire Dome in Milford. The Hampshire Dome
Acres of room inside the Hampshire Dome in Milford proved to be the perfect setting for the hundreds of exhibitors at last weekend’s New Hampshire Camping and RV show. Thousands turned out to tour their potential dream vacation vehicles. All left with smiles and many with new keys.
Acres of room inside the Hampshire Dome in Milford proved to be the perfect setting for the hundreds of exhibitors at last weekend’s New Hampshire Camping and RV show. Thousands turned out to tour their potential dream vacation vehicles. All left with smiles and many with new keys.
Soccer League and Flag Football Champs
Here they are! Soccer and Flag Football Championship Teams 2020-2021 at The Hampshire Dome.